Output ce768e871bbb60b1562efcc24f7b100cb40c79373eb9ba075f05eba63a5bf21b:2

value
493662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70d45e1e8a48c4bf6c2ede2186888f483cc4e73f OP_EQUAL
address
2N3Xp5LDoHsudxnFnmAVGimuzvUJmGSYcZ5
transaction
ce768e871bbb60b1562efcc24f7b100cb40c79373eb9ba075f05eba63a5bf21b
confirmations
87956
spent
true